Get started9 Ashdown Road is a three-bedroom semi-detached house in High Wycombe (HP13 7JD). It has a recorded floor area of 100 m² (around 1076 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(July 2023) shows an E (score 53),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 82), a 3-band jump. Other recorded features include notable views. Our model identifies extension potential, subject to local planning policy.
3 planning records sit against the property, 1 approved, 1 refused. Past consents include an extension, a loft conversion and a porch,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. At 100 m² it's 15.5% larger than the typical home in the postcode (87 m² median across 8 EPCs). It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 88% of similar EPCs). On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£339/sq ft) was about 57.6%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Last sale on file: £365,000 in November 2023.
